python中os库的作用
答:1、文件和目录操作:os模块允许你创建、删除、重命名、读取和写入文件。还可以获取文件和目录的信息,如修改时间、访问时间等。2、路径操作:使用os模块,可以解析、修改和构造文件路径。如,os.path.join()函数可以将多个路径片段组合成一个完整的路径。3、环境变量:os模块允许获取和设置环境变量。
答:os包是Python编程语言中的一个标准库,它提供了许多与操作系统相关的功能,例如文件操作、进程管理、系统信息、网络通信等等。在Python编程中,使用os模块可以轻松地进行操作系统级别的操作,使得程序的可移植性和可扩展性都得到了很好的保证。我们常用的一些代码块,如创建、删除目录,列出目录下的文件等等,...
答:Python的世界中,标准库犹如宝藏库,os模块便是其中熠熠生辉的一颗明珠。它专为文件和目录的管理和操作打造,让处理PDF路径变得轻而易举。引入os的方式多种多样:全导入(import os)、按需导入函数(from os import function)、设置别名(import os as alias),或是特定函数别名导入(from os import ...
答:1、os:提供了不少与操作系统相关联的函数库 os包是Python与操作系统的接口。我们可以用os包来实现操作系统的许多功能,比如管理系统进程,改变当前路径,改变文件权限等。但要注意,os包是建立在操作系统的平台上的,许多功能在Windows系统上是无法实现的。另外,在使用os包中,要注意其中的有些功能已经...
答:os库需要安装。os.path子库以path为入口,用于操作和处理文件路径,os库提供通用的、基本的操作系统交互功能,os库是Python标准库,包含几百个函数,常用路径操作、进程管理、环境参数等几类,os.path子库,处理文件路径及信息。Python提供了高效的高级数据结构,还能简单有效地面向对象编程。Python语法和...
答:顾名思义,Python的OS模块主要用于与文件系统相关的操作,如文件操作等。在涉及到FILE I/O的程序中使用较多。所以简单了解一下还是有用的。首先进入Python的交互式环境中,查看一下OS模块的介绍,使用如下命令。获取当前目录如下图所示。修改当前目录也很简单,这里结合上一步获取当前目录的方法,进入到...
答:and to functions that interact strongly with the interpreter.这个模块可供访问由解释器使用或维护的变量和与解释器进行交互的函数。总结就是,os模块负责程序与操作系统的交互,提供了访问操作系统底层的接口;sys模块负责程序与python解释器的交互,提供了一系列的函数和变量,用于操控python的运行时环境。
答:os 库提供通用的、基本的操作系统交互功能os 库是Python标准库,包含几百个函数,常用的有路径操作、进程管理、环境参数等。os模块包含普遍的操作系统功能,与具体的平台无关。以下列举常用的命令(推荐学习:Python视频教程)1. os.name——判断现在正在实用的平台,Windows 返回 ‘nt'; Linux 返回’...
答:在自动化测试中,需要经常查找操作文件,比如查找配置文件,从而读取配置文件信息,查找测试报告,从而发送测试报告邮件等等,这些都需要对大量测试文件和文件路径进行操作,这非常依赖OS模块。1、基本操作 2、分解路径 注意,路径分解为文件夹和文件名,返回的是一个元组。3、组合路径 文件夹和文件名进行组合...
答:sys 系统相关的参数和函数。 sys 库一般用来访问和修改系统相关信息,比如查看 python 版本、系统环境变量、模块信息和 python 解释器相关信息等等。os 操作系统接口模块。这个库提供了访问操作系统相关依赖的方式,比如输入输出操作、读写操作、操作系统异常错误信息、进程线程管理、文件管理、调度程序等等。re...
网友评论:
冀陆15179363688:
python 中os主要实现什么功能 -
61488易中
: 将data_hoted(数组形式)写入文本 num_rows, num_cols = shape(data_hoted) print '写入文本' f = open("G:/one_hoted.txt", "w") for i in range(num_rows): print >>f, data_hoted[i,:] f.close() print '写入文本完成'
冀陆15179363688:
python中的os.path.splitext是干什么用的 -
61488易中
: 作用 :分离文件名与扩展名;默认返回(fname,fextension)元组,可做分片操作 .比如:<span style="font-size: 18px;">import os path_01='D:/User/wgy/workplace/data/notMNIST_large.tar.gar' path_02='D:/User/wgy/workplace/data/...
冀陆15179363688:
python中os和sys模块的区别与常用方法总结 -
61488易中
: os与sys模块的官方解释如下:os: This module provides a portable way of using operating system dependent functionality.这个模块提供了一种方便的使用操作系统函数的方法.sys: This module provides access to some variables used or ...
冀陆15179363688:
python中 sys 、os 、re、time、这些模块的具体作用 -
61488易中
: 这个你最好看看python的官方文档,大概说下sys是系统函数,os是操作服务器的函数(比如创建文件),re是正则,time就是时间
冀陆15179363688:
python 中,无论当前路径是什么,os.curdir总是返回 ('.'),那它有什么实际作用? -
61488易中
: os.getcwd() Return a string representing the current working directory. Availability: Unix, Windows. os.getcwd返回的是当前的工作路径,就是你在什么地方执行的python命令,如果你想获取脚本所在的目录可以使用: import os print os.pat...
冀陆15179363688:
python 中os.pardir什么意思 -
61488易中
: os.pardir- 路径组件,意味着将目录树向上遍历一级(例如,“ ..”). os.path 函数可用于将表示文件名的字符串解析为其组成部分.重要的是要意识到这些功能不依赖于实际存在的路径.路径解析取决于以下定义的一些 os 变量: 1、os.sep- ...
冀陆15179363688:
python中,os.linesep是干什么的? -
61488易中
: os.linesep字符串给出当前平台使用的行终止符.例如,Windows使用'\r\n',Linux使用'\n'而Mac使用'\r'.
冀陆15179363688:
一般python中的os.path.join()什么时候会用到呢 -
61488易中
: 是在拼接路径的时候用的.举个例子,os.path.join(“home”, "me", "mywork") 在Linux系统上会返回 “home/me/mywork" 在Windows系统上会返回"home\me\mywork" 好处是可以根据系统自动选择正确的路径分隔符"/"或"\
冀陆15179363688:
python模块os里面os.system命令返回什么? -
61488易中
: linux命令都是返回0代表成果,这是一个习惯,基本没有人用返回值0代表命令失败.所以 os.system(命令) 如果返回为0则带便命令执行成功了.具体返回其他数值代表什么意思,就要看具体命令是什么了.比如最常用的 ls 命令, 有三个返回值:0 代表成功1 代表小问题2 代表大问题